چكيده لاتين :
Existence of chaos in power electronic circuits has received great attention during last two decades. Buck converters are step-down power electronic converters that convert an unregulated DC voltage to a lower level regulated DC voltage. In this work, input voltage of buck converter is considered as a variable parameter and is shown that by increasing input voltage, output voltage leads to chaos. This paper, presents design procedure of a fuzzy logic based Proportional Integral Derivative (PID) controller for control of a Pulse Width Modulation (PWM) based DC-DC buck converter working in Continuous Conduction Mode (CCM). In the simulation results, it is seen that the fuzzy logic based PID control technique prevents chaos in the converter and it gives robust performance under parameter variations.
